Title :
Frame-synchronous, distributed video-decoding for in-vehicle infotainment systems
Author :
Cochlovius, E. ; Stiegler, A.
Author_Institution :
Harman Int., Karlsbad, Germany
Abstract :
An automotive-grade software architecture is presented which allows the straightforward implementation of distributed video use cases by solving the problem of rendering frame-synchronous video to multiple display sinks. By relying on a standardized high-bandwidth network, dedicated and costly point-to-point video connections are not required any more.
